Overview

Should the railway network be privatized? These volumes provide a historical background to the current debate over privatization. They demonstrate the problems of transport co-ordination, essential for creating integrated transport systems for the future; places railway development in the context of modern perspectives of institutional economics; and shows how modern theories of sunk costs, utility regulation, for example evolved from academic debate over railway pricing policies. This collection of material reveals the pivotal role of the railway in the industrial revolution.
